Common Causes of Track Damage

  1. Dirt and Debris Accumulation
    • Dust, dirt, and debris can build up in the tracks, creating friction and obstructing the rollers.
  2. Wear and Tear
    • Over time, frequent use can cause tracks to warp, dent, or lose their smooth surface, affecting the door's movement.
  3. Salt Corrosion
    • In coastal areas like South Florida, salt-laden air accelerates corrosion on metal tracks, leading to rust and structural weakening.
  4. Improper Use
    • Sliding doors that are forced open or closed, or those subjected to heavy impacts, can develop bent or misaligned tracks.
  5. Moisture and Humidity
    • Prolonged exposure to moisture can cause tracks to swell, warp, or corrode, especially if they are not cleaned and treated regularly.

Signs of Damaged Tracks

  1. Difficulty Sliding the Door
    • If your sliding glass door is hard to open or close, the tracks may be obstructed or damaged.
  2. Noisy Operation
    • Grinding, squeaking, or rattling noises often indicate track issues, such as debris buildup or uneven surfaces.
  3. Visible Damage
    • Inspect the tracks for dents, warping, rust, or other visible signs of wear.
  4. Gaps or Misalignment
    • If the door doesn't sit flush in its frame or leaves gaps when closed, the tracks may be misaligned or damaged.
  5. Roller Damage
    • Damaged tracks can cause excessive wear on the rollers, leading to additional problems with door functionality.

How to Address Track Damage

  1. Clean the Tracks
    • Use a vacuum or soft brush to remove dirt and debris from the tracks. Wipe them down with a damp cloth and mild cleaner to restore smoothness.
  2. Lubricate the Tracks
    • Apply a silicone-based lubricant to the tracks to reduce friction and improve the door's movement. Avoid grease-based products, which can attract more dirt.
  3. Realign the Tracks
    • If the tracks are misaligned, carefully adjust them to ensure the door slides smoothly and fits securely in its frame.
  4. Repair Minor Damage
    • Use a file or sandpaper to smooth out small dents or rough spots in the tracks. For more severe damage, professional repair may be necessary.
  5. Replace Severely Damaged Tracks
    • If the tracks are beyond repair, replace them with high-quality, corrosion-resistant materials to restore functionality and durability.
